Building Capacity for Climate Adaptation Planning in Atlantic Coastal and Marine Protected Areas






October 6, 13, and 20 • Virtual Training Series
Overview
Organized by the Commission for Environmental Cooperation (CEC), in collaboration with EcoAdapt, Parks Canada, and NOAA’s Marine Protected Area (MPA) Center, this series of virtual workshops will provide training on using the CEC’s Climate Adaptation Toolkit to help MPA practitioners adapt to the impacts of climate change.
Workshop overview: This training series is for coastal and MPA practitioners in Atlantic Canada and the United States who share a common seascape (Gulf of Maine and environs), and will focus on vulnerabilities and adaptation strategies for saltmarsh and eelgrass habitats. At the end of the training, participants will have strengthened their capacity to identify vulnerabilities and develop a suite of corresponding climate adaptation actions to increase the resilience and health of these habitats at the MPA and seascape scales. The objectives of the workshop series are to:
  1. Provide training, resources, support, and experience in using the Climate Adaptation Toolkit to strengthen the capacity of MPA practitioners to adapt to climate impacts;
  2. Promote collaboration and communication on oceans and climate change mitigation and adaptation; and
  3. Engage new audiences in the promotion and use of climate adaptation tools.
